How Supply Line Break Water Removal Actually Works

Supply line break water removal is a complex process that needs specialized equipment and expertise. Our team will start by shutting off the water supply to prevent further damage, then use specialized equipment to remove the water and dry out your property. We’ll work quickly to prevent mold and mildew growth, and use advanced techniques to restore your property to its original condition.

Step 1: Shut Off the Water Supply

We’ll quickly shut off the water supply to prevent further damage and ensure your safety. Our team has the necessary equipment to do this quickly and efficiently, reducing downtime for your property.

Step 2: Remove Standing Water

We’ll use specialized equipment to remove standing water from your property, including wet vacuums and pumps. Our team will work to remove as much water as possible to prevent further damage.

Step 3: Dry Out Your Property

Our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your property, including dehumidifiers and air movers. We’ll work to remove as much moisture as possible to prevent mold and mildew growth.

Step 4: Restore Your Property

We’ll work with you to create a customized plan to restore your property to its original condition. This may include repairs, replacement of damaged materials, and refinishing.

Supply Line Break Water Removal Cost in Cranston, RI

The cost of supply line break water removal in Cranston, RI can v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Here are some estimated costs for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Supply line repair $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Water removal and drying $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, amount of water
Property restoration $2,000 – $10,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Insurance claims processing $500 – $2,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Free estimates Free On-site assessment
Supply line replacement $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and may vary depending on the specifics of your situation. We offer free estimates to help you understand the costs involved.
